Surface preparation of ceramic substrates for metallization

This patent describes a process for metallizing a surface of a ceramic substrate which includes adhesion promoting the surface with an alkali metal composition containing one or more alkali metal compounds and subsequently depositing metal on the adhesion promoted surface. The improvement described here in the adhesion promoting step comprises: providing an admixture comprised of the alkali metal composition and an inert solid material which is not dissolved or melted by the molten alkali metal composition up to and during the adhesion promotion step; contacting the ceramic surface with the admixture; heating the admixture and the substrate for a time period and at or above a temperature at which the alkali metal composition becomes molten and which is sufficient to adhesion promote the ceramic surface and render it receptive to subsequent adherent metal deposition. The presence of the inert solid material in the admixture prevents coalescence of the alkali metal composition on the ceramic surface during the adhesion promotion.
